Jackson Wang is a Hong Kong rapper, singer, and songwriter, prominently known as a member of the South Korean boy band Got7. Beyond his group activities, he has established himself as a solo artist and entrepreneur. He is the founder of Team Wang, a record label and creative agency. He also serves as the creative director and lead designer for Team Wang Design, its fashion subsidiary, highlighting his diverse artistic and entrepreneurial pursuits.

In March 1994, Jackson Wang was born in Hong Kong. He was raised by athletic parents: fencer Wang Ruiji and gymnast Sophia Chow.
In December 2010, Jackson Wang passed the JYP Entertainment audition, ranking first out of 2,000 applicants.
In July 2011, Jackson Wang moved to Seoul, South Korea, to begin his K-pop training.
In 2011, Jackson Wang won first place at the Asian Junior and Cadet Fencing Championship as part of the Hong Kong national fencing team.
In 2012, Jackson Wang turned down a scholarship to attend Stanford University for fencing, due to his successful audition with JYP Entertainment.
In 2013, Jackson Wang appeared on the reality survival program Win: Who Is Next, a competition between YG Entertainment trainees and JYP trainees. He appeared alongside fellow trainees Mark, Yugyeom, and BamBam, who were then selected as members of Got7.
In January 2014, Got7 released its first single, "Girls Girls Girls," from its debut EP Got It?.
In December 2014, Jackson Wang joined his first variety show, SBS' Roommate, as a member in its second season and later was awarded the Newcomer Award at the 2014 SBS Entertainment Awards.
On May 12, 2015, Jackson Wang was appointed as a new MC for SBS' music show Inkigayo.
In December 2015, Jackson Wang presented on the Chinese version of the show Please Take Care of My Refrigerator, called Go Fridge, alongside He Jiong. He also wrote the lyrics, composed, and arranged the theme song for the show in seasons 2 and 3.
In March 2016, Jackson Wang was appointed as MC for Fresh Sunday, a show on Hunan TV.
On April 29, 2016, Got7 held their first concert in Seoul, where Jackson Wang performed his self-composed songs "I Love It" and "WOLO (We Only Live Once)" with group members Yugyeom and BamBam.
In July 2016, Jackson Wang appeared on the Chinese reality TV series, Fighting Man.
In December 2016, Jackson Wang's first solo commercial for Midea was released in China.
In January 2017, Jackson Wang was awarded the Popular Artist of the Year award at the Sina Weibo Awards.
On June 26, 2017, JYP Entertainment announced the release of Jackson Wang's first solo album in China, as well as the establishment of a dedicated management team named Team Wang for his activities in China. Jackson Wang also established Snake or the Rabbit, a distribution company based in the United States, in partnership with Team Wang.
In July 2017, Jackson Wang was awarded the MTV Special Award at the Asian Music Gala in Guangzhou.
In 2017, Jackson Wang attended the MTV Europe Music Awards as an Ambassador of Great China. He was also appointed as Alibaba Group Tmall Global's Chief Wonderful Goods Officer and attended the American Music Awards. He released his second solo single, "OKAY", and was named the Breakthrough Singer of the Year at the Tencent Video Star Awards.
In February 2018, Jackson Wang was appointed as envoy of Hong Kong Tourism.
In August 2018, Jackson Wang was awarded the Next Big Thing award at the 2018 Teen Choice Awards. Also that month, Jackson Wang collaborated with Sammi Cheng on the single "Creo En Mi".
On 22 October 2018, Jackson Wang signed with Canxing Culture to enter the international market.
On 6 November 2018, Jackson Wang released a single, "Different Game", featuring Gucci Mane.
On 14 January 2019, Jackson Wang was appointed as the new ambassador of Fendi China.
On 23 March 2019, Jackson Wang held a birthday party titled "328 Journey Festival" at the Beijing Olympics Sports Center. The 5,000 tickets were sold out in 98 seconds.
In June 2019, Jackson Wang was featured on the song "Rumble" from the album Diaspora by GoldLink and Lil Nei. Then he collaborated with Qin Fen, and released the single "Another".
On 12 September 2019, Jackson Wang held a listening session of his first album Mirrors for the press, which incorporates elements of China's traditional culture, produced in China, South Korea, and the United States.
In October 2019, leading up to the release of Mirrors, Jackson Wang was featured in three tracks from 88rising's album Head in the Clouds II: "Tequila Sunrise", "Walking", and "I Love You 3000 II".
On 12 December 2019, Jackson Wang was featured on the song "Face Power" from the album Mr. Enjoy Da Money, a solo album by Higher Brothers' KnowKnow.
In 2019, Jackson Wang released his first solo album, Mirrors, which peaked at number 32 on the US Billboard 200.
On 24 January 2020, Jackson Wang appeared on the stage of CCTV New Year's Gala for the first time and performed "The Beginning of Youth".
In July 2020, Jackson Wang appeared as a mentor on the Youku competition series, Street Dance of China. On 7 July, he launched his fashion brand Team Wang Design, for which he served as the designer and creative director.
In December 2020, Jackson Wang released the Chinese-language single, "Should've Let Go", with JJ Lin. That month, he also appeared at the KBS Song Festival, performing alongside Jessi for a rendition of her song "NUNU NANA".
On 19 January 2021, Jackson Wang left JYP Entertainment, along with other Got7 members after their exclusive contracts expired. Since then, Team Wang currently operates his international activities. Later that month, he released the self-produced Chinese single, "Alone."
In March 2021, Jackson Wang terminated his working relationship with Adidas, after their previously made public statement regarding alleged forced labour in the cotton-producing region of Xinjiang resurfaced.
In 2021, Jackson Wang left JYP Entertainment and formed the Chinese hip hop group, Panthepack, under Team Wang.
In 2022, Jackson Wang released his second album, Magic Man, which peaked at number 15 on the US Billboard 200.
As of May 2023, Jackson Wang has the highest number of Instagram followers among Chinese celebrities, with 32.2 million.
